How To Find Your Lost Dog

Got a lost dog? Go here NOW! It is not odd for any pet dog that escapes out of their pen to wander particularly long …

Hot Dogs poster. Film 91039

Hot Dogs poster. Cafes, hot dog sign, food advertising, soup ladled out, fried fish, salads, juices. 1950’s.

Art Deco Exhibit Commercial

This is a commercial for a fictitious Art Deco exhibit at the Smithsonian Cooper-Hewitt, National Design Museum in New York. I created this for a course project.

Key & Peele – Cat Poster

A detective struggles to wring a truthful answer out of a strangely calm suspect who focuses on the office’s cat poster.